Motional is looking for a visionary and highly experienced Senior Director of Engineering to spearhead the Core Onboard Runtime Environment (CORE) organization. This pivotal leadership role is focused on the development and delivery of the computational infrastructure and software solutions that are critical for Motional’s self-driving system. The objective is to enable the system to accurately perceive the environment, interpret that data, and safely execute actions in the world.
Our organization is committed to designing embedded real‑time software, optimizing the autonomy stack’s implementation, managing high‑performance compute resources, and implementing robust failure detection and handling across the integrated hardware and software system.
